RULES
LIVE Ball - Any ball thrown at an opponent that does not touch the wall, ceiling, ground or another ball.

The object of the game is to eliminate all opposing players by getting them 'OUT'. This done by:

1. Throwing and hitting an opposing player with a LIVE ball that strikes the player below the shoulders.
-Any player hit in the face will be allowed to stay in the game, unless the player intentionally dodges the ball so that it
strikes them in the face.
-If a player accidentally ducks into a ball that is thrown below the waist and the ball hits that players face, then they
are considered out.
-The face rule is to protect players from someone aiming at their head. It should NOT be used to bend or cheat
the rules and opposing team.

2. Catching a LIVE ball thrown by your opponent results in the person that threw the ball being OUT.

3. 2 Player Switch - When someone on your team catches a LIVE Ball, one teammate is allowed back on the court.
- To allow fairness, teams should line up on the side line so that players that have not played that game or the first
person that was out during that game be allowed the first back induring a 2 player switch.
- If you catch a LIVE ball, and then get hit, you are out but one of your teammates are allowed back in.

4. Save - If a teammate is hit with a ball and one of their teammates catches the same LIVE ball, the person that is
hit is saved and the person that threw the ball is out.
-NOTE: This will NOT be considered a 2 Player Switch since the catch saves a teammate from being out and get
to stay on the court.
